Mexican tiles - beautify your floors!

Real Mexican tiles are made by hand from raw clay.

The process of making Mexican tiles today is very much similar to that used in ancient times when clay tiles were first known to have been produced. These tiles are dried in the sun and are fragile when handling prior to being installed. Mexican tiles derive its name from the town of Saltillo Mexico.

It seems that people, who like these tiles, absolutely love it, and those who don't, hate it. There's no middle ground. Some like the rustic look of it, especially when it's used outdoors, although clay tile is not frost-proof. When this tile is used indoors, it's almost always finished with a top sealer similar to that used on hardwood floors, so it's not exactly maintenance-free.
